编程语言在现代社会中扮演着越来越重要的角色。Java作为一门广泛应用的编程语言,其简洁、易学、安全等特点使其在各个领域得到了广泛应用。在这其中,Java时钟编程以其独特的魅力,成为了众多编程爱好者所热衷的课题。本文将从Java时钟编程的技术原理、实现方法、应用场景等方面进行探讨,以期为读者提供一份关于Java时钟编程的全面解析。
一、Java时钟编程的技术原理
1. 时钟的概念
时钟是一种用来计量时间的工具,它将时间分割成不同的单位,如秒、分、时等。在Java编程中,时钟主要指的是程序中的时间处理功能。
2. Java时间类
Java提供了丰富的时间处理类,如Date、Calendar等,它们为Java时钟编程提供了强大的支持。其中,Date类用于表示特定的瞬间,而Calendar类则用于处理日历相关的操作。
3. 时间格式化
在Java中,时间格式化是一个重要的环节。Java提供了SimpleDateFormat类,用于将时间对象转换为特定格式的字符串,以及将字符串解析为时间对象。
二、Java时钟编程的实现方法
1. 使用Date类
通过Date类,我们可以获取当前时间,并进行简单的日期和时间计算。以下是一个简单的示例:
```java
import java.util.Date;
public class Clock {
public static void main(String[] args) {
Date now = new Date();
System.out.println(\